Key Factors Influencing Life Insurance Premiums
- Health Status: Premiums are lower for individuals in good health. Regular check-ups and a healthy lifestyle can have a positive impact.
- Age: Younger tech workers often enjoy lower rates. Waiting too long to secure coverage could mean paying higher premiums.
- Occupation: While tech jobs are generally perceived as low-risk, jobs involving travel or high-stress environments may increase premiums.
- Smoking Status: Smokers face significantly higher premiums. Quitting can save money in the long term.
- Income and Debt: Higher incomes generally allow for more significant coverage amounts, affecting the overall premium calculation.
- Family Medical History: A history of chronic illness in your family can lead to increased premiums.
Understanding Policy Types
Choosing the right policy is crucial. Here’s a snapshot of different options:
| Policy Type | Coverage Duration | Average Monthly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Term Life Insurance | 10 to 30 years | $26-$135 |
| Whole Life Insurance | Lifetime | $60-$100+ |
| Indexed Universal Life | Lifetime | Varies |
